Trixiedoggy,
You can say anything you want at the appeal. However if you bring up a lot of new information then the representatives of the admission authority who are making the case for not admitting will be given time to consider what evidence you submit. That is why it is best to put as much as possible in writing before the hearing date, so everybody has had the chance to study it. But that is not the same as having to put everything down on the form that you originally submit!
The Chair of the panel should give you as much time as you need to present your case, without going round in circles. At the end of the hearing you should be asked whether you have had the opportunity to say everything that you wanted to say. Obviously if you have not then that is the time to say it and make sure the clerk records it!
